I am in Central Florida and I received the update yesterday. It didnt ask me if I wanted to update or not, it just installed in the background when I was connected to a Wi-Fi network. The only reason I even found out was because I was checking my battery usage and saw that an ATT update had used 11% of my battery.

It takes away universal search and leaves the phone with just basically web search with Google. I also read that there are some modem tweaks but my signal has been good everywhere I have been. Have you noticed any differences to signal level or performance? I have still not updated.
